## Ownership

The per-tenant rate quota module in Quellgate enforces request ceilings per tenant tier, reading limits from the quota manifest at startup and refreshing every five minutes. Reviewers should note that changes to the token-bucket refill logic require a second approval, since misconfiguration can throttle paying tenants or allow noisy neighbors to starve the shared pool. Any modification to default quotas must be reflected in the tenant onboarding docs. The individual accountable for this module is named below.

account owner for tafog-tajeg: Holix Frador

Internal Memo — Marketing Budget Adjustment

To the Board: effective next quarter, Hollenbeck Foods will reduce marketing spend by 12%, concentrated in the Maravale region. Digital channels are preserved; print and sponsorships are cut. Savings will be redirected per the strategy discussed in October. Details on the reallocation appear in the confidential note below.

confidential, yahag-bahap: Drumirox Partners is in early talks to buy Jorwynix Systems for about $201.4 million. The Istir launch date is August 28, and nothing goes to the press before then. Legal wants the Norwynox Foods term sheet redrafted before April 4.

## Step 4: Configure the scaler service

Deploy Ladlefactor behind the standard proxy. Set SCALE_PRECISION to 2 unless the Brenmore kitchens ask otherwise; it controls rounding on ingredient quantities. UNIT_TABLE_PATH must point to the mounted conversions file or startup fails fast. Restart the pod after any env change. The service also needs its license key for the conversion dataset, which goes on the next line.

secret setting of taguf-kahag: VAULT_KEY13=442ab0b4216ee

Handover Note — Reseller Programme

Welcome aboard. The Bramwick reseller programme now covers forty-one partners, tiered by certified revenue. Quarterly rebates run through the Fennick portal, and partner disputes route to Ilsa Morvane's team. Renewal season begins in two months, so prioritise the top-tier agreements. One confidential point on future direction appears directly below.

management briefing: Headcount on the Belix team goes from 60 to 93 by the end of November. Gross margin on Belix came in at 23 percent against a plan of 47 percent.